RRB NTPC 2019: Cancellation of exams starting from Dec 15 is fake, to be conducted as announced

RRB NTPC 2019 Fake News Alert: News about cancellation of exams starting from Dec 15 is fake. The exams will be. conducted as announced

Fake News Alert: The Press Information Bureau (PIB) has clarified that the RRB NTPC 2019 exam and and RRB Group D Level 1 will be conducted as per the schedule and there has been no changes made.

This comes after a newspaper headline claimed railway recruitment exams starting from December 15 has been cancelled.

PIB Fact Check on their official twitter handle said, “Claim: In a newspaper headline it is being claimed that the examinations conducted by the Railways from December 15 for the recruitment of 1.5 lakh posts have been canceled. #PIBFactCheck : This headline is Morphed. @RailMinIndia Has not taken any such decision.”

RRB NTPC 2019 exam dates was announced on September 5 by RRB Chairman Vinod Dua. Railway Ministry Piyush Goyal had retweeted the exam dates that was announced by RRB Chairman on the same day.

RRB NTPC 2019 exam is being conducted to fill 35277 posts in the organization.

Meanwhile, the board will be conducting Computer Based Test or CBT for the RRB NTPC and RRB Group D Level 1 examination. The complete schedule has not been released by the Board yet. It is expected that the Board might release the schedule by November 2020.
